The Spanish Ceramic Tile Manufacturer’s Association (ASCER) announces the call for entry for the 2022 edition of Tile of Spain Awards of Architecture, Interior Design and Final Degree Project. Celebrating twenty one years of ceramic excellence, the highly coveted Tile of Spain Awards program honors the outstanding use of Spanish ceramic tiles in architectural and interior design and highlights projects from all around the world.

A Comprehensive Collection: Introducing Forma

Garden State Tile Blog

The Forma Collection from Garden State Tile is a 3-part wall and floor tile collection unlike anything seen before. The comprehensive collection features a unique array of full-body porcelain tile, through-body ceramic wall tile, and glazed porcelain wall tiles that are inspired by cement and resin. To round out the collection, unique decos capture a botanical twist for a soft, biophilic design.

Mannington Commercial joins Drawdown Georgia Business Compact

Floor Covering News

Calhoun, Ga.—Mannington Commercial is one of the newest members to join the Drawdown Georgia Business Compact (Compact), a consortium of Georgia businesses that are working collectively to address growing climate solutions in the state and that share a goal of transitioning Georgia to net zero carbon emissions by 2050. The Compact is focused on scaling solutions in ways that address other societal priorities such as equity, health, environmental quality and economic opportunity.

Tax implications when partners part ways

Floor Covering News

Roman Basi—W henever a partner decides to enter a sale or exchange of their partnership interest , there can often be tax implications lurking. One of the most common lurking issues stemming from partnership interest sales involves triggering income from so-called “hot assets”—often in the form of unrealized receivables and inventory—that are held by the partnership.
